WebSep 14, 2024 · You should check with your officiant to see if they can formally accept a tip; since some members of the clergy cannot. If your officiant cannot accept a tip you can make a donation to their house of worship. If your ceremony officiant can accept a tip you should tip between $50-$100. When to Tip

Whether your officiant is affiliated with a house of worship (church, synagogue, etc.) will determine your tipping of these wedding vendors. If your officiant is affiliated with a house of worship, give an additional donation of $100 to $300 to his/her institution. For a civil officiant, you may tip $50 to $100. WebMar 13, 2024 · Tip a civil or professional wedding officiant $50 to $100. Most religious officiants don’t accept tips, but donating to their house of worship instead is customary. How far in advance should I book my … WebNondenominational (Non-Civil Employee) Officiant: Optional; $50-100; Given at the rehearsal or prior to the ceremony. Wedding Ceremony Musicians: Usually expected; $25-50/musician; Given at the end of the ceremony.
